Pros

-Very strong culture -Pretty easy to hit quota -Good leadership

Cons

Career advancement is impossible. Around 180 BDRs , all vying for a max of 15 positions to advance every year. BDR leadership is willing to help you prepare, but actual spots are incredibly rare and AE/AM leadership is unwilling to consider internal candidates first. Additional layoffs of other AE/AM teams has made it harder to get these roles, as laid off employees take them, Adobe is a great place to work, but a terrible place to start your career.
